The manual specifies that Huawei ONTs, including the HG865, can be upgraded using three types of files ( .W, .IMAGE, .BIN ). The .BIN file is currently the standard upgrade file used by Huawei. Knowing this can be vital if an internet service provider (ISP) technician needs to perform a local upgrade. huawei echolife hg865 manual hit
